Travelers Championship - Patrick Cantlay claims clubhouse lead Visit Bet365 Save For Later Posted by Golfbettingpro Staff 25 Jun 2011 Tweet Related Articles See all PGA Tour news Share it Pin It Amateur Patrick Cantlay holds a four-shot clubhouse lead as the Travelers Championship continues to run behind schedule.Torrential rain and lightning meant only six players were able to finish their first rounds on Thursday, while half of the field were unable to begin their participation until Friday morning.That meant it was always going to be a race against time, and darkness, on Friday, but the weather in Cromwell, Connecticut held up to allow a number on players to complete both their first and second rounds.And it is American teenager Cantlay who leads the way on 13-under having followed up his first-round 67 with an excellent bogey-free 60 that consisted of eight birdies and an eagle.He heads into the weekend four shots ahead of Webb Simpson, Vaughan Taylor, DJ Trahan and Alexandre Rocha on nine-under, and the quartet is joined in a share of second place by Andres Romero but he still has 13 holes left to play in his second round.Englishman Brian Davis is a among a group of players on eight-under having shot five birdies and two bogeys in a three-under-par 70 before darkness brought an end to the day’s play at TPC River Highlands.The second round will resume at 07:00 local time on Saturday morning (12:00 BST) and once the cut is determined players will be grouped in threesomes and sent off both tees for third round, which is scheduled to get under way around 11:00 local time (16:00 BST).
